Non-intrusive QoS Monitoring Method for Realtime Telecommunication Services

This article describes a non-intrusive QoS (quality of service) monitoring method for realtime telecommunication services. The key point of this method is that the invalid packet ratio and the invalid frame ratio are introduced to represent the factors affecting the speech and video qualities, respectively. Moreover, we can estimate multimodal quality by considering the individual qualities and their interaction. The results of subjective tests showed that the estimation accuracy of these factors was sufficient for practical use. This method enables us to manage QoS on a call-by-call basis for interconnections among multiple network service providers including a variety of terminals and applications.
